Anna Norlin is a scholar working on Polymers and Plastics, Electrical and Electronic Engineering and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Anna Norlin has authored 9 papers receiving a total of 326 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 4 papers in Polymers and Plastics, 4 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ering and 3 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Anna Norlin’s work include Conducting polymers and applications (4 papers), Corrosion Behavior and Inhibition (2 papers) and Electrodeposition and Electroless Coatings (2 papers). Anna Norlin is often cited by papers focused on Conducting polymers and applications (4 papers), Corrosion Behavior and Inhibition (2 papers) and Electrodeposition and Electroless Coatings (2 papers). Anna Norlin collaborates with scholars based in Sweden and United States. Anna Norlin's co-authors include Jinshan Pan, Christofer Leygraf, Jonas Weissenrieder, C. Leygraf, Carl Foster, John P. Porcari and Brian E. Udermann and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of The Electrochemical Society, Electrochimica Acta and Chemico-Biological Interactions.
